Widow of police officer killed in Turkana pleads for government support

The family of a police officer gunned down while guarding KCSE exams in Turkana has appealed to the government for assistance. The widow, left with a young child and the officer's elderly mother, highlighted the loss of their breadwinner and unfulfilled plans for a family business. They also demand swift investigations into the bandit attack.

On Monday, November 3, 2025, a police officer was fatally shot by suspected bandits while guarding a container of Kenya Certificate of Secondary Education (KCSE) examination materials at the Deputy County Commissioner's offices in Turkana. The attackers ambushed him and a colleague, killing the officer on the spot and stealing his AK-47 rifle loaded with 30 rounds of ammunition. Police rushed to the scene, but he was declared dead there, with his body taken to a nearby mortuary for post-mortem.

The incident occurred amid a surge in insecurity in the region, where bandits often target weapons. Preliminary reports indicate the attackers were specifically after the officer's gun.

Speaking on Tuesday, November 4, the officer's widow led the family in breaking their silence, pleading for government support. She described her husband as young and the family's breadwinner, noting they shared a baby and had plans to start a business in 2026. "The deceased is my husband, and he was very young. We have a little baby, so I am asking that the government help me because the last time he came home in August, he promised many things, including setting up a business for me next year," she said.

"Now that he is dead, that idea of a business is also gone. I am just praying that the government help me in any form, whether by giving me a job or even starting up any business for me that will sustain me, because he was the breadwinner of the family," she added. The widow also revealed she now cares for the officer's elderly mother.

The deceased's sister-in-law sought financial aid for her children, explaining that the officer had taken them in and covered their expenses. The family urged speedy investigations to bring the perpetrators to justice.
